The Concept of Instant Recognition

The Concept of Instant Recognition

Instant recognition isn't about making big gestures. It's the art of expressing gratitude for a well-done job in a timely and relevant manner. The best recognition feels personal. Whether in the form of a vocal remark for handling a difficult customer or a handwritten note for staying late. It demonstrates that someone was considerate enough to take the time to connect with the recipient and say "thank you."

It is a simple yet powerful way to show appreciation when achievements happen. Unlike traditional rewards or yearly reviews, it's about giving a pat on the back on the spot. This type of recognition ensures that the praise is meaningful and connects it with employee satisfaction.

Challenges and Considerations - Delving Deeper

Challenges and Considerations - Delving Deeper

This section delves deeper into exploring the complexities of effectively implementing instant recognition. Here, you will learn the challenges and what you can consider to solve them. Let's delve in!

1. Ensuring Recognition Aligns with Achievements

Ensuring Recognition Aligns with Achievements

- Challenge: There's a fine line between elevating praise for mundane work and acknowledging real accomplishments. Workers are quite aware of when praise is due and when it is given out excessively. This devalues praise and may even lead to skepticism.

- Consideration: Establish precise standards for what constitutes accomplishments deserving of acknowledgement. This approach ensures that attempts to recognize people are impartial and consistent. Encouraging managers to give concrete instances of why an accomplishment is notable strengthens the sincerity of the compliments. For example, it has a greater impact to acknowledge someone for "going above and beyond in delivering a project under tight deadlines with exceptional client feedback" than it does to make generalized compliments.

2. Considering Appropriate Communication Mediums

Considering Appropriate Communication Mediums

- Challenge: The manner in which acknowledgement is presented can greatly influence how it is received. For instance, public praise that inspires one worker may make another uneasy. Hence, sensitivity must be kept in mind to ensure harmony in the workplace.

- Consideration: Giving employees the option to choose between public and private appreciation gives them a sense of empowerment. And to understand their preferred way of recognition, you can conduct a survey. It will provide insightful information about customizing the experience and boosting satisfaction. This flexibility in recognition programs caters to various personality types, enhancing the overall impact.

3. Factoring in Cultural Differences

Factoring in Cultural Differences

- Challenge: With global teams on the rise, the cultural differences will increase. This makes recognition complicated, and implementing a one-size-fits-all program becomes difficult. The approaches are varied, and reaching a middle ground can create cultural differences.

- Consideration: Tailor recognition strategies to fit cultural norms and preferences. This may mean varying the frequency, format, or type of recognition given across different regions or teams. Having conversations with workers from different backgrounds to learn about their viewpoints can help develop more inclusive and efficient recognition procedures. Inclusivity can also be improved by celebrating cultural variety or honoring cultural holidays or accomplishments.

4. Preventing Unhealthy Competition

Preventing Unhealthy Competition

- Challenge: When someone gets recognized, especially in front of others, it may unintentionally lead to jealousy or rivalry among team members. This is especially evident in settings when people feel that acknowledgement is lacking or that it is biased.

- Consideration: Focus on a culture of collective achievement alongside individual recognition. Encouraging peer-to-peer recognition allows for a broader appreciation of contributions across the team. Moreover, recognizing group accomplishments can also mitigate feelings of competition, emphasizing teamwork and shared goals. Reducing perceptions of injustice can be achieved by implementing transparent criteria for recognition. This guarantees everyone knows how and why people or teams are honored.

5. Sustaining Meaning with Thoughtful Variation

Sustaining Meaning with Thoughtful Variation

- Challenge: Over time, even the most heartfelt recognition can lose its impact if it becomes predictable or feels routine. Keeping recognition meaningful requires ongoing effort and creativity. It should be consistent while keeping the time factor in mind.

- Consideration: Recognition efforts should be periodically updated to maintain program vibrancy and engagement. This could involve switching up the categories of prizes, adding seasonal themes, or adding surprise elements. Asking employees about the kinds of recognition they find most important can spark new ideas. It will also ensure that efforts to recognize employees change to reflect their preferences.
